This resort has three courses. The Plantation and the Great Waters courses are listed separately since they have different pro shops and phone numbers. Outside play is only available for those who rent a cottage located on site. This new course is very scenic. The wide fairways play fairly straight with trees running along both sides. More than ninety bunkers are spread throughout the design, and water hazards (ponds and streams) come into play on every hole. The greens are medium-sized and are fairly undulated. One of the toughest holes is #16, a 200-yard, par 3, which plays from an elevated tee box, but because of a creek that winds down the fairway, the elevated tee won’t cut down on the yardage. The 6,056-yard men’s tee also has a ladies’ course rating of 74.0 and a slope of 124. The course is closed on Thursdays.
